Here’s something most tourists don’t know: Rio de Janeiro isn’t exactly a "club city." Sure, there are a few clubs around—but the best, most unforgettable nights? They happen at pop-up parties, street events, and open-air gatherings that pulse with energy, music, and people from all over the world. This might just be the most important tip you'll get about partying in Rio. And I’m here to keep you up to date—with the latest info for 2025—so you don’t miss a thing. The truth is: almost every weekend, there’s a hot new event catching everyone’s attention. These parties are spontaneous, creative, and constantly evolving.​

🎉 RIO GAY WEEKLY PARTIES

SAMBAY
📍 Terrasse Rio
🕕 Every Sunday, 6PM to 3AM
📲 @rodasambay
Sambay claims to be the largest LGBTQIAPN+ samba circle in the world, and it lives up to the hype. Expect an upscale crowd from South Rio, travelers from across Brazil, and, of course, international tourists. Samba, live music, and that unmistakable Carioca vibe make it a must.

FESTA TRETA
📍 @pinkflamingorio
🕘 Alternate Wednesdays, 9PM to 5AM
📲 @tretafesta
A hit with locals and tourists alike, TRETA! is one of Brazil’s biggest LGBTQIAPN+ party exports—with editions in São Paulo, New York, and even a Carnival bloco. Expect a high-energy mix of Brazilian pop, funk, and a crowd that’s diverse, sexy, and always ready to dance.

🌟 RIO’S "POP UP" PARTIES

These are my personal favorites—the kind of events that truly define Rio’s underground scene. They're not your typical weekly parties, and that’s part of the magic. Most don’t happen on a fixed schedule, so the key is to follow them on Instagram to see what’s happening during your stay.

🍸 RIO GAY BARS

CALMA BAR – @calma.tocalma
Open Thursday to Sunday from 6PM. A cozy bohemian spot in Botafogo that draws an artsy, alternative crowd. Great music, even better drinks, and perfect for bar hopping in the area.

SILÊNCIO IPANEMA – @silencio.ipanema
Open daily from 5PM. A favorite for after-beach drinks (especially Fridays and Sundays) or as a pre-party warm-up on Wednesdays before TRETA. Expect electronic beats and a stylish, mixed crowd.

PINK FLAMINGO – @pinkflamingorio
Open every night, but the peak is Wednesday’s TRETA FESTA (Brazilian pop and funk). Other nights, the vibe is more international, with lots of reggaeton and Latin beats.

GALERIA CAFÉ – @galeriacaferio
Open Thursday to Sunday. Known for pop hits and a mostly tourist crowd—not the most authentic Brazilian vibe, but fun if you’re in the mood for a dance floor and familiar beats.

💃🏽 RIO GAY CLUBS

THE HOME – @thehomerio
Rio’s biggest and most iconic gay club, open every Saturday from 11PM.

Expect long lines and a packed dance floor. The crowd skews toward shirtless, muscular guys, with electronic music all night. Take a look at their Instagram for upcoming events — certain 18+ nights are known for having an active darkroom.

D-EDGE RIO – @dedgeclubrio
Not exclusively gay, but very gay-friendly and probably the coolest club in town. Top-tier house, disco, and techno with a sleek, stylish vibe. Follow their socials to catch the best nights.

 

AGYTO – @agytorio
PORTAL – @portalrio_
Both are located in downtown Rio near the iconic Lapa Arches. These clubs attract a younger, diverse crowd (18–30, lots of lesbians), and often throw affordable open-bar parties (under $20 USD!). Expect Brazilian pop, funk, and Latin reggaeton. Open Fridays and Saturdays from 11PM to 5AM.

FLORIDA - @floridario

Starting Sundays at 9 AM

When the night at The Home ends, the after-party begins here. it’s the spot for those who never want the party to end​​.

💡 XTRA TIPS

When it comes to nightlife in Rio, don’t stress too much about your outfit. Cariocas are famously casual — it’s perfectly acceptable to go out in shorts, and if the party is on the beach or during the day, even flip-flops won’t raise an eyebrow. Comfort often comes before dress codes. That said, some of the bigger clubs (like The Week) might expect a slightly more polished look — think jeans or stylish sneakers instead of beachwear.

Other useful tips:

  • Cover charges vary: expect anywhere from R$20 to R$150 depending on the venue and event.

  • Cash & card: most bars accept cards, but it’s smart to carry some cash for smaller parties or drinks on the street.

  • Transport: plan your way back in advance — Uber or taxis are the safest late at night.

  • Arrive late: many parties only start to heat up after midnight.
